Comparison review

The Sony Xperia 5 II has an overall score of 87.2, which is a little bit better than Motorola Edge 40 Pro's 83.4 score. Sony Xperia 5 II is an older phone than Motorola Edge 40 Pro, but Sony managed to build it a little thinner and lighter. The Motorola Edge 40 Pro counts with a bit better looking display than Xperia 5 II, because although it has a little bit worse pixels density and a little lower resolution of 1080 x 2400 pixels, it also counts with a little larger screen.

Xperia 5 II counts with a way better hardware performance than Motorola Edge 40 Pro, although it has a lower amount of RAM memory, they both have a Octa-Core processing unit. Xperia 5 II has a quite bigger memory capacity to store more apps and games than Motorola Edge 40 Pro, because although it has 0 less internal storage, it also counts with a slot for SD memory cards that holds up to 1000 GB.

Motorola Edge 40 Pro counts with a bit better battery performance than Xperia 5 II, because it has a 15% larger battery size. The Motorola Edge 40 Pro shoots much better videos and photos than Xperia 5 II, because although it has a tinier aperture which is not good for low-light captures, it also counts with a back-facing camera with a way higher resolution, a bigger sensor capturing higher quality pictures and videos and a much higher 7680x4320 video resolution.
